When a reviewer account for the Formulon formula-sandbox is locked out, verify first that the sandbox evaluator itself is healthy: user-supplied formulas must still execute inside the restricted interpreter with network and filesystem syscalls denied. Confirm the seccomp profile hash matches the release manifest before proceeding. Then initiate recovery through the admin bastion, which prompts for the sealed recovery credential. For security review purposes, the current passphrase is recorded directly below this paragraph.

unlock words, kafog-tajof: ulador-ulaael-kasvan

Step 4: Deploy the orphaned-resource sweeper. Sweepfern runs nightly against the Quillhaven cluster and flags anything without an owner tag — it only deletes after a 72-hour grace window, so don't panic. For the security review, the main thing to check is scope: it's read-mostly. The deploy pipeline signs the sweeper bundle with the key below.

signing key of bajop-hahag = bky13_yLSJStjSXhzxg

Team, the Lanternwell export service previously rendered all timestamps in server-local time, which broke scheduled reports for tenants outside the Veldmark region. The fix normalizes everything to UTC at the storage layer and applies the tenant's configured offset only at render time. Please review the conversion helpers in the export formatter, especially around DST boundaries; we added table-driven tests for six offset cases. The patched build is staged for Friday's release. The trace token for the staging run is below.

session token of yahap-fafop = htk9_f6aa94135

Context: Ardenfell line margins slipped three points over two quarters. Drivers: input steel costs, aggressive discounting at the Westmoor branch, and a stale price book. Proposal: uplift list prices four percent, tighten discount authority to regional level, sunset the two lowest-margin SKUs. Risk: volume loss at Halverton accounts, estimated under two percent. Decision requested at Thursday's review. Modelling assumptions are in the appendix pack. The commercial reasoning leadership wants kept close is noted directly below.

board note of tajop-yajof: The finance team signed off on a budget of $77.6 million for Project Pramir.